Common Rust Proofing Questions

WHAT IS RUST PROOFING?

Rust proofing is a preventative procedure that protects a car from rust or corrosion.

The Root of Rust

A number of different factors could cause your car to develop rust over the course of its life.

Weather

Mother Nature can really do a number on your car over time. Rain, for example, is one of the biggest contributing factors to rust. Corrosion forms when metal combines with water and oxygen. If a car is exposed to rain or high humidity, rust will gradually start to develop. Heat can also cause corrosion to develop faster than it would in a cooler climate.

Poor Road Conditions

Canadian winters can wreak havoc on your car in a different way. Salt and other de-icing substances that are used during the winter can lead to rust. Salt makes metal more vulnerable to rusting and snow can find its way into corners of your car where it will not evaporate right away. Over time, this could cause rust to develop in areas of your car that you would not notice until it is too late. Some cities also use magnesium and other chemicals to keep roads from slipping. These chemicals not only stick to the road, they will also stick to the undercarriage of your car.

Neglect

Rust is a silent killer for cars. By the time you notice it, it may be too late to fix. Regular check-ups are critical to your car’s long-term health. A professional will be able to spot minor issues and prevent them from escalating into more serious and costly problems.

WHEN’S THE BEST TIME TO RUST PROOF MY CAR?

There is no bad time to rust proof your vehicle, but experts say that spring or summer is the best time to do it. Cars are most prone to rust when moisture and temperature levels begin to fluctuate. Salty residue from the winter that may be hiding in any nooks and crannies of your undercarriage will start to attack any exposed metal. Rust proofing your car in the spring or summer also means that you will be well prepared for when winter arrives. Rust proof your car at least once a year for the best results.

THE DIFFERENT WAYS TO RUST PROOF YOUR CAR

There is no one way to rust proof your car. Each method has its own pros and cons that you need to consider beforehand.

Electronic Rust Protection

This method involves installing a small electronic module into your car. It sends an electric current through the metal to disrupt the charge between the metal and oxygen, and prevent rust from developing. While it is easy to install and purchase, its effectiveness is up for debate.

Tar-Based Spray

Also known as undercoating, this black, tar-like substance is sprayed on floor pans, wheel wells and exposed parts of a car’s undercarriage. Once it hardens, it acts as a permanent shield against moisture, salt and other elements. It does not protect the entire car and will not stop corrosion if it has already started. If it is not properly applied, cracks could develop, causing moisture to become trapped and rust to form.

Dripless Oil Spray

Dripless oil spray is a colourless spray that hardens upon drying, meaning there is no lingering mess like with other options. It is applied by drilling holes into the car’s doors and fenders so it covers the entire car. Some may be opposed to the dripless oil spray because of the drilling component, as well as the fact that it cannot get into as many areas as a watery oil solution.

Drip Oil Spray

Drip oil spray is a commonly recommended rust proofing solution. It is watery enough to access more parts of the car than dripless spray, but holes must still be drilled into the car. Another drawback is that oil may drip after application and leave stains.
